  1. Personal details. Born. 1975 (age 48–49) St. Louis, Missouri, U.S. Political party. Democratic. Education. Harris-Stowe State University (BS) Saint Louis University (JD, MS) Kimberly M. Gardner (born August 2, 1975) is an American politician and attorney from the state of Missouri. She was the circuit attorney for the city of St. Louis, Missouri.
